December 2019 | Media Release

The Bachrach Naumburger Group of Companies are enormously excited to be awarding stages 1 and 2 of its Shoreline projects to Coffs Harbour Builder FM Glenn Pty Ltd.   FM Glenn are a third-generation family builder who have worked very closely with the Bachrach Naumburger Group since 1970.  

The $7million dollar early works contract has now been finished and the main contract works for stages 1 and 2 are set to commence in early January 2020. 

Stages 1 and 2 will include the construction of a 120-bed care facility and 74 independent living units, resort-style community centre and large pool. Construction of stages 1 and 2 will go for approximately 28 months. The project will create more than 180 jobs which will be mostly locally sourced.

Steve Gooley, the General Manager of the Bachrach Naumburger Group stated “The great news for the senior residents of Coffs Harbour is that we have now ‘green lighted’ this project and we will have people moving into this fantastic development by June 2022.  The Residential Care Facility will be a ‘state of the art’ 120 bed ‘high needs’ facility.”

“The Shoreline boasts a resort style community centre, a pool, walking trail, extensive gardens and recreation facilities in a secure gated community”.

“The building and construction jobs created through this development will be astronomical.  We are enormously proud to continue our strong relationship with FM Glenn. The relationship is certainly both long standing and strong. 

Max Glenn worked very closely with the late Max Naumburger in the 70’s building and developing Cox Bros which was the first supermarket at Park Beach Plaza

“The late Wayne Glenn then built the multi award winning Gateway House in 2009. Along with the Plaza Medical Centre and many other buildings. The third generation of FM Glenn is just about to start the biggest project ever undertaken by the building group. “The Shoreline.”

“Max Glenn, the patriarch of the company although retired, still keeps a firm hand to the rudder.  I know Max was very emotional last Friday when he found out the FM Glenn team had been awarded the contract.  Last Friday was the fifth anniversary of Wayne Glenn’s death, Wayne played a vital role in growing the company and in the business community of Coffs Harbour,” Steve Gooley added.

FM Glenn will use in excess of 80% local contractors on this job. They also have long term relationships that have been in place for over 50 years in Coffs Harbour.

“I think this project shows great faith in the city of Coffs Harbour,” said Steve Gooley. “This is the largest project that the Bachrach Naumburger Group has ever undertaken and the same with FM Glenn.  I think with the works at the Coffs Base Hospital, work to soon begin on the Coffs Bypass and this project, the region is about to commence another golden era.”

Once the construction is completed and the facility is fully operational it will be a real aged care and health hub that will employ in excess of 130 full time locals.
